MANAGEMENT MEETING MINUTES

Attendees: department heads, Corvane Foods executive team.

The proposed expansion into the Ostermoor region was reviewed in detail. Site surveys are complete; two distribution locations were shortlisted. Legal confirmed licensing timelines of roughly four months. Finance presented a phased capital plan. A final decision is scheduled for next month's session. Strategic context is recorded in the note below.

board note of kadug-tawig: Only 5 of the 100 pilot accounts renewed Oliath, so a churn review is set for April 15.

## 14:32 — Timezone fix lands

Turns out Pinwheel's export worker was stamping reports in server-local time, so plugin-generated exports drifted by a few hours for anyone east of the scheduler. We now normalize everything to UTC before handing rows to plugin formatters. Heads up: update your date parsing if you assumed local time. Fixed in the build noted below.

trace token, bagag-kawep: htk6_d2d45a

Subject: DR drill Thursday — ReconnectFix scope

Welcome aboard. Thursday's disaster-recovery drill at Quillmark Labs exercises the websocket reconnect bug fix in the Pylon gateway: we'll kill the primary broker and verify clients back off correctly. You'll need the standby console; it unlocks with the recovery passphrase listed below.

vault phrase of yaduf-yajop = lamath-kelix-aldion-zorius-ulaox-eliax-gorox-norok-fenael-fenath-julael-pelius-belius-druion

**Alert: lintgate-baseline-drift**

This alert fires when the Lintgate static-analysis baseline file in the Corvid repo no longer matches the checked-in snapshot. It usually means someone merged code without regenerating the baseline. Regenerate it with the `lintgate bless` task and commit the result. If the drift persists after regeneration, the Corvid tooling team should investigate. Send a short summary of what you tried to the address below.

alerts address for kafof-bagag: kasael@olvarqdyn.corp